What Motor came in the 99 Electra Glide?
The 2000 MY Harley Davidson FLHTC/FLHTCI Electra Glide Classic has, an air-cooled, 1450cc, Twin Cam 88 V-Twin powerplant mated to a five-speed manual transmission and produces 67 horsepower and 110 Nm of torque.
Is a 1999 Electra Glide fuel injected?
The Road Glide and the Electra Glide Classic are the only H-D touring models for 1999 that offer the choice of a carburetor or electronic fuel injection.

What year Electra Glide fuel injected?
2007 – EFI for All and a Bigger Better Twin Cam Bowing to ever stricter smog laws, every Twin Cam powered bike for 2007 got electronic fuel injection.
Is a 1999 Harley fuel Injected?
A fuel-injected version of the Twin Cam 88 motor was standard on the 1999 Harley-Davidson Road King Classic.

What year did Harley-Davidson switch to fuel injection?
With all the changes in 1999-2000, things were quite at Harley-Davidson for a few years, though in 2001 they switched to a better, Delphi EFI system on the bikes that were injected. 2001 was also the first year the Softail line was available with a fuel injected motor.
